This is the second book in this series and I am really enjoying it. Nazarea has given us some great characters to fall in love with and become invested in.

Adriac Jones is the towns playboy, the fireman that everyone loves with his charm. The life he knows and loves is turned upside down when he finds out he has an 11 year old daughter that needs him. I really loved how he stepped up to look after her, despite the low expectations of everyone around him. The bond he formed with her was beautiful to watch blossom and grow. She really made the eternal Peter Pan grow up and he grew up unto a fine man.

Olivia Buckley is a single mum of an eleven year boy. She runs a construction company and is hired by Adriac to renovate his house after fire damage. Soon as these two meet oh hell the sparks were flying with all the sexual tension building up between them. The friendship that bloomed between their children was so sweet to watch (think they need to start saving for their wedding now)

Both Olivia and Adriac have so much going on in their lives and the foundations of their relationship are so strong, they feed each other strength and the encouragement they give each other is so natural and great to watch.
